Transaction 7140369140e6ab2d39b85025851952765d60c67ffa576c2838d657c21cfd729a
3 Input
2 Outputs
- 7140369140e6ab2d39b85025851952765d60c67ffa576c2838d657c21cfd729a:0
- 7140369140e6ab2d39b85025851952765d60c67ffa576c2838d657c21cfd729a:1
value 1341589
address 1MwWCS54RYQQsFZCW5wJzjfZfcYcXWZ7r7
value 1399720
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h